We welcome individuals or groups of performers who have a proven track record of engaging, interactive public performances. We also invite unique and eye-catching cheer station ideas for groups of 10 to 30 people. Each selected group will be designated a performance area along our 13.1-mile race route. If you or your group wishes to perform on the course or create a cheer station, please email volunteer@jumpingfences.org

Volunteer for the  Berkeley Half Marathon

The Berkeley Half Marathon has more than 500 volunteer positions and opportunities for your group. From helping at our Race Weekend Expo to providing support along the course to aiding at our Start and Finish Lines, we’ll work with you or your organization to find an opportunity that fits.
